Waterford was the 2-1 winner over Port Washington when they last played one another back in September, but their luck changed this time around. The Waterford Wolverines fell 2-0 to the Port Washington Pirates on Saturday. The Wolverines have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
While Waterford ultimately came up short, they didn't go down without a fight: they scored at least 17 points in every set they played. The match finished with set scores of 25-17, 25-21.
Port Washington's victory was a true team effort,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Cali Schultz, who had nine digs and four aces. That's the most aces Schultz has posted since back in August.
Waterford now has a losing record at 14-15. As for Port Washington, they have been performing well recently as they've won three of their last four mat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 13-18 record this season.
Waterford did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next game, a 2-0 loss against West Bend West on the 19th. Port Washington has also already played their next match, a 3-0 win against Berlin on the 22nd.
